## Changed defaults

Heads up: the Ledgerline tax-rate lookup cache now defaults to a 15-minute TTL instead of 24 hours. Turns out rates in the Veldt County sandbox were going stale mid-demo, which was embarrassing. Eviction is now LRU rather than FIFO, and the cache warms on boot. If you're reviewing, check that nothing hardcodes the old TTL. The new defaults land as follows.

deployment values, bajop-taweg:
holwyn:
  log_level: debug
  metrics_host: metrics.holwyn.zemvarsys.internal
  pool_size: 32

TICKET FX-2214: Fixture vault locked after failed seed import

The Mockforge test-data factory ships a sealed fixture vault for plugin authors. Three bad unlock attempts during the v4 seed import tripped the lockout. Plugins calling factory.build() now get VAULT_SEALED errors. Do not retry unlocks; that extends the cooldown. Regenerating fixtures locally is not supported for signed plugin bundles. Use the recovery flow in the Mockforge CLI instead. Run mockforge vault recover and, when prompted, enter the passphrase below.

unlock words, bawef-kahap: sorax-sorir-quenys-aldok

## Step 4: Carve out the user module

Welcome aboard! We're splitting the user module out of the Brindlewick monolith into its own service, usercore. Run the extraction script, double-check the auth shims still compile, then push the new image to staging. Before the pipeline will accept your push, it needs the deploy key shown here.

signing key of yahig-hagug = bky3_1Kv

## Meet Tallyside, our metrics sidecar

When you're reviewing a service PR at Glimmerforge, you'll see Tallyside declared in almost every pod spec. It scrapes local counters every 10 seconds, pre-aggregates them, and ships rollups upstream — so flag any PR that bypasses it with direct emitter calls. Config lives in `tallyside.yaml`; defaults are sane, overrides need a comment. Questions during review go to the observability crew at the address below.

escalation mailbox, bagef-bagag: oliax.drumir.jorath@crelvolabs.test